There had never been a storm in Texas like Hurricane Harvey and there had never been a rapid relief effort like the one NADA put in place just days after landfall, especially the NADA Foundation’s Emergency Relief Fund, according to Bill Wolters, president of the Texas Automobile Dealers Association.

Wolters joined NADA Foundation Chairman Annette Sykora and NADA’s Jonathan Collegio on the Live Stage at NADA Show 2018 in Las Vegas to discuss the Foundation’s unprecedented year of relief and the rollout of a new education and workforce initiative.

Wolter told the Live Stage audience about how NADA and the Foundation got the word out and brought the dealership community together to help those in need in the days after the storm. “Only you could have brought together my fellow colleagues among the ATAEs and the dealerships and immediately put money in the hands of dealership employees who needed it,” said Wolters.
